The communication process model contains ___ elements that can be applied to conversations, public speaking, and any other metho

d of communication.
Social Studies
1 answer:
IRINA_888 [86]1 year ago
3 0

The communication process model contains<u> 5(sender, message, channel, receiver, feedback) </u>elements that can be applied to conversations, public speaking, and any other method of communication.

The communication process refers to a sequence of moves or steps taken as a way to efficiently speak. It entails several components including the sender of the communique, the real message being sent, the encoding of the message, the receiver, and the decoding of the message.

The technique of developing, sending, receiving, and reading messages for massive audiences through vocal and written media is referred to as Mass communique. Print media, outside media, virtual media, the internet, social media, movies, radio, and tv are all examples of those mediums.

The transmission version of conversation describes communication as a one-way, linear procedure wherein a sender encodes a message and transmits it via a channel to a receiver who decodes it. The transmission of the message may be disrupted by using environmental or semantic noise.

If a bank is unable to borrow reserves from the Fed funds market to meet its reserve requirement, where else might it borrow res
Mumz [18]

Answer:

Banks can borrow from the federal reserve system at discount rate.

Explanation:

The fed provides the fund for banks to increase their reserves through open market operations. The fed purchases government securities or bonds to increase reserves with banks.  

If a bank is not able to borrow funds for its reserves from the Fed funds market, then, in that case, it can borrow from the federal reserve system at a discount window.  

The rate at which it has pay back this loan is called the discount rate. This rate is used as a tool by the feds to control the money supply. The discount rate serves as a tool for monetary policy.

The operant conditioning chamber (aka ________ box) is a device used to study the principles of operant conditioning.
matrenka [14]

Answer:

Skinner

Explanation:

The operant conditioning was coined by the behaviorist BF Skinner, which is why you may occasionally hear it called skinnerian conditioning. As a behaviorist, Skinner believed that it was not really necessary to look at internal thoughts and motivations to explain behavior. Instead, he suggested, we should look only at the observable external causes of human behavior.

Based on these principles, Skinner created the operant conditioning chamber (aka Akinner box) is a device used to study the principles of operant conditioning.
